Pages : 1
#1 Le 07/11/2007, à 17:47
- raf64flo
[Résolu] Erreur démarrage Eclipse
Bonjour à tous.
Depuis que j'ai mis à jour la version d'Ubuntu en 7.10, je n'arrive plus à lancer correctement Eclipse.
Au démarrage, j'ai le message d'erreur suivant :
Error opening the editor.
org.eclipse.core.runtime.Plugin
Avec les détails suivants :
java.lang.ClassNotFoundException: org.eclipse.core.runtime.Plugin
at org.eclipse.osgi.framework.internal.core.BundleLoader.findClassInternal(BundleLoader.java:434)
at org.eclipse.osgi.framework.internal.core.BundleLoader.findClass(BundleLoader.java:369)
at org.eclipse.osgi.framework.internal.core.BundleLoader.findClass(BundleLoader.java:357)
at org.eclipse.osgi.internal.baseadaptor.DefaultClassLoader.loadClass(DefaultClassLoader.java:83)
at java.lang.ClassLoader.loadClass(libgcj.so.81)
at org.eclipse.core.runtime.Platform.getPlugin(Platform.java:736)
at org.eclipse.core.internal.preferences.legacy.InitLegacyPreferences.init(InitLegacyPreferences.java:43)
at org.eclipse.core.internal.preferences.PreferenceServiceRegistryHelper.applyRuntimeDefaults(PreferenceServiceRegistryHelper.java:146)
at org.eclipse.core.internal.preferences.PreferencesService.applyRuntimeDefaults(PreferencesService.java:337)
at org.eclipse.core.internal.preferences.DefaultPreferences.applyRuntimeDefaults(DefaultPreferences.java:163)
at org.eclipse.core.internal.preferences.DefaultPreferences.loadDefaults(DefaultPreferences.java:236)
at org.eclipse.core.internal.preferences.DefaultPreferences.load(DefaultPreferences.java:232)
at org.eclipse.core.internal.preferences.EclipsePreferences.create(EclipsePreferences.java:307)
at org.eclipse.core.internal.preferences.EclipsePreferences.internalNode(EclipsePreferences.java:543)
at org.eclipse.core.internal.preferences.EclipsePreferences.node(EclipsePreferences.java:662)
at org.eclipse.core.internal.preferences.PreferencesService.getNodes(PreferencesService.java:588)
at org.eclipse.core.internal.preferences.PreferencesService.getString(PreferencesService.java:635)
at org.eclipse.core.internal.filebuffers.ResourceTextFileBufferManager.getLineDelimiterPreference(ResourceTextFileBufferManager.java:191)
at org.eclipse.core.internal.filebuffers.ResourceTextFileBufferManager.createEmptyDocument(ResourceTextFileBufferManager.java:154)
at org.eclipse.core.internal.filebuffers.ResourceTextFileBuffer.initializeFileBufferContent(ResourceTextFileBuffer.java:268)
at org.eclipse.core.internal.filebuffers.ResourceFileBuffer.create(ResourceFileBuffer.java:245)
at org.eclipse.core.internal.filebuffers.TextFileBufferManager.connect(TextFileBufferManager.java:109)
at org.eclipse.ui.editors.text.TextFileDocumentProvider.createFileInfo(TextFileDocumentProvider.java:553)
at org.eclipse.jdt.internal.ui.javaeditor.CompilationUnitDocumentProvider.createFileInfo(CompilationUnitDocumentProvider.java:932)
at org.eclipse.ui.editors.text.TextFileDocumentProvider.connect(TextFileDocumentProvider.java:472)
at org.eclipse.jdt.internal.ui.javaeditor.CompilationUnitDocumentProvider.connect(CompilationUnitDocumentProvider.java:1167)
at org.eclipse.ui.texteditor.AbstractTextEditor.doSetInput(AbstractTextEditor.java:3931)
at org.eclipse.ui.texteditor.StatusTextEditor.doSetInput(StatusTextEditor.java:190)
at org.eclipse.ui.texteditor.AbstractDecoratedTextEditor.doSetInput(AbstractDecoratedTextEditor.java:1225)
at org.eclipse.jdt.internal.ui.javaeditor.JavaEditor.internalDoSetInput(JavaEditor.java:2167)
at org.eclipse.jdt.internal.ui.javaeditor.JavaEditor.doSetInput(JavaEditor.java:2140)
at org.eclipse.jdt.internal.ui.javaeditor.CompilationUnitEditor.doSetInput(CompilationUnitEditor.java:1312)
at org.eclipse.ui.texteditor.AbstractTextEditor$19.run(AbstractTextEditor.java:2994)
at org.eclipse.jface.operation.ModalContext.runInCurrentThread(ModalContext.java:369)
at org.eclipse.jface.operation.ModalContext.run(ModalContext.java:313)
at org.eclipse.jface.window.ApplicationWindow$1.run(ApplicationWindow.java:758)
at org.eclipse.swt.custom.BusyIndicator.showWhile(BusyIndicator.java:67)
at org.eclipse.jface.window.ApplicationWindow.run(ApplicationWindow.java:755)
at org.eclipse.ui.internal.WorkbenchWindow.run(WorkbenchWindow.java:2451)
at org.eclipse.ui.texteditor.AbstractTextEditor.internalInit(AbstractTextEditor.java:3012)
at org.eclipse.ui.texteditor.AbstractTextEditor.init(AbstractTextEditor.java:3039)
at org.eclipse.ui.internal.EditorManager.createSite(EditorManager.java:794)
at org.eclipse.ui.internal.EditorReference.createPartHelper(EditorReference.java:643)
at org.eclipse.ui.internal.EditorReference.createPart(EditorReference.java:426)
at org.eclipse.ui.internal.WorkbenchPartReference.getPart(WorkbenchPartReference.java:592)
at org.eclipse.ui.internal.EditorAreaHelper.setVisibleEditor(EditorAreaHelper.java:263)
at org.eclipse.ui.internal.EditorManager.setVisibleEditor(EditorManager.java:1405)
at org.eclipse.ui.internal.EditorManager$5.runWithException(EditorManager.java:939)
at org.eclipse.ui.internal.StartupThreading$StartupRunnable.run(StartupThreading.java:31)
at org.eclipse.swt.widgets.RunnableLock.run(RunnableLock.java:35)
at org.eclipse.swt.widgets.Synchronizer.runAsyncMessages(Synchronizer.java:123)
at org.eclipse.swt.widgets.Display.runAsyncMessages(Display.java:3296)
at org.eclipse.swt.widgets.Display.readAndDispatch(Display.java:2974)
at org.eclipse.ui.application.WorkbenchAdvisor.openWindows(WorkbenchAdvisor.java:801)
at org.eclipse.ui.internal.Workbench$25.runWithException(Workbench.java:1342)
at org.eclipse.ui.internal.StartupThreading$StartupRunnable.run(StartupThreading.java:31)
at org.eclipse.swt.widgets.RunnableLock.run(RunnableLock.java:35)
at org.eclipse.swt.widgets.Synchronizer.runAsyncMessages(Synchronizer.java:123)
at org.eclipse.swt.widgets.Display.runAsyncMessages(Display.java:3296)
at org.eclipse.swt.widgets.Display.readAndDispatch(Display.java:2974)
at org.eclipse.ui.internal.Workbench.runUI(Workbench.java:2309)
at org.eclipse.ui.internal.Workbench.access$4(Workbench.java:2219)
at org.eclipse.ui.internal.Workbench$4.run(Workbench.java:466)
at org.eclipse.core.databinding.observable.Realm.runWithDefault(Realm.java:289)
at org.eclipse.ui.internal.Workbench.createAndRunWorkbench(Workbench.java:461)
at org.eclipse.ui.PlatformUI.createAndRunWorkbench(PlatformUI.java:149)
at org.eclipse.ui.internal.ide.application.IDEApplication.start(IDEApplication.java:106)
at org.eclipse.equinox.internal.app.EclipseAppHandle.run(EclipseAppHandle.java:169)
at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.runApplication(EclipseAppLauncher.java:106)
at org.eclipse.core.runtime.internal.adaptor.EclipseAppLauncher.start(EclipseAppLauncher.java:76)
at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:363)
at org.eclipse.core.runtime.adaptor.EclipseStarter.run(EclipseStarter.java:176)
at java.lang.reflect.Method.invoke(libgcj.so.81)
at org.eclipse.equinox.launcher.Main.invokeFramework(Main.java:508)
at org.eclipse.equinox.launcher.Main.basicRun(Main.java:447)
at org.eclipse.equinox.launcher.Main.run(Main.java:1173)
at org.eclipse.equinox.launcher.Main.main(Main.java:1148)
Voici le log d'erreur :
http://site.voila.fr/bladeut64/log
J'avais ça sur la version 3.2 que j'ai désinstallée pour mettre par la suite la version Europa.
Voici les détails de ma configuration Eclipse :
http://site.voila.fr/bladeut64/config_eclipse
Quelqu'un aurait-il une idée d'o๠vient le problème ?
Merci de votre aide.
Dernière modification par raf64flo (Le 21/11/2007, à 17:42)
L'avenir de nos Libertés Fondamentales passe par la défense de nos Libertés Numériques !
Promouvoir et défendre le logiciel libre contre les projets numériques liberticides du gouvernement !
Apprenez à [url=[Merci de relire les règles]/5zbvwn]utiliser OpenOffice.org en images.[/url]
Hors ligne
#2 Le 08/11/2007, à 13:48
- verbose
Re : [Résolu] Erreur démarrage Eclipse
Il semblerait que ton installation d'Eclipse soit corrompue car il manque le fichier org.eclipse.core.runtime.Plugin. As-tu essayé de réinstaller Eclipse ?
Hors ligne
#3 Le 13/11/2007, à 18:45
- raf64flo
Re : [Résolu] Erreur démarrage Eclipse
Arf, j'avais pas vu la réponse. Désolé pour l'attente.
Oui, j'ai réinstallé la version Europe.
Je n'ai essayé qu'une seule fois pour la réinstallation.
L'avenir de nos Libertés Fondamentales passe par la défense de nos Libertés Numériques !
Promouvoir et défendre le logiciel libre contre les projets numériques liberticides du gouvernement !
Apprenez à [url=[Merci de relire les règles]/5zbvwn]utiliser OpenOffice.org en images.[/url]
Hors ligne
#4 Le 21/11/2007, à 17:41
- raf64flo
Re : [Résolu] Erreur démarrage Eclipse
Ok.
Je n'ai pas pu arranger Eclipse.
J'ai toujours des erreurs...
J'ai donc désinstallé tout ce qui avait un rapport avec les Machine virtuelles Java sauf java-1.5.0-sun, j'ai aussi viré tout eclipse.
J'ai ensuite téléchargé la version europa de Eclipse : http://www.eclipse.org/europa/
eclipse-jee-europa-fall2-linux-gtk.tar.gz
J'ai décompressé dans /home/Download/eclipse/ et j'ai lancé l'exécutable eclipse.
A partir de là , j'ai pas d'erreur de lancement. Pour le moment... :aie:
Enfin, j'ai décompressé le même fichier compressé dans /usr/bin et j'ai rajouté /usr/bin/eclipse dans le PATH de mon bashrc.
De cette façon, je peux lancer eclipse en tapant directement le nom dans le shell.
Si quelqu'un a une remarque à me faire, n'hésitez pas.
Dernière modification par raf64flo (Le 21/11/2007, à 17:43)
L'avenir de nos Libertés Fondamentales passe par la défense de nos Libertés Numériques !
Promouvoir et défendre le logiciel libre contre les projets numériques liberticides du gouvernement !
Apprenez à [url=[Merci de relire les règles]/5zbvwn]utiliser OpenOffice.org en images.[/url]
Hors ligne
#5 Le 24/11/2007, à 00:27
- vandfr
Re : [Résolu] Erreur démarrage Eclipse
Bonjour,
j'avais le meme probleme que toi (ClassNotFoundException sur ...core.Plugin).
Au lieu d'utiliser le JRE livré avec la distribution Ubuntu (JRE "gnu"), j'ai démarré eclipse avec un JDK 1.5 de sun.
Et cela a solutionné le problème.
Tchuss.
"Le net est vaste et infini" - Kusanagi
#6 Le 02/12/2007, à 01:07
- Pierre Thibault
Re : [Résolu] Erreur démarrage Eclipse
Moi aussi j'ai eu ce problème.
Pour le résoudre, j'ai changé le lien symbolique /usr/bin/java pour qu'il pointe sur ma version 5 de Java de Sun.
Soit:
sudo mv /usr/bin/java /usr/bin/java.old
sudo ln -s /xxx.../bin/java /usr/bin/java
Changer '/xxx.../' pour pointer dans l'endroit qu'il faut...
A+
Hors ligne
#7 Le 06/02/2008, à 09:12
- NicoMan
Re : [Résolu] Erreur démarrage Eclipse
Hello
Même si c'est résolu, je me permets de rajouter un message car j'ai aussi eu ce problème et j'utilisais bien la jre de sun (java 6).
en fait quand je lance eclipse par mon menu (KDE) j'ai toujours l'erreur mais si je lance depuis le terminal c'est bon... je sais pas pourquoi mais enfin bon si quelqu'un d'autre rencontre le problème, avant de tout désinstaller il faut essayer encore cette alternative
#8 Le 06/02/2008, à 19:11
- Pierre Thibault
Re : [Résolu] Erreur démarrage Eclipse
en fait quand je lance eclipse par mon menu (KDE) j'ai toujours l'erreur mais si je lance depuis le terminal c'est bon...
C'est parce que tu n'as pas les mêmes variables d'environnement. Quand tu lances depuis le terminal, le script .bashrc de ton compte utilisateur s'est déjà exécuté.
Si tu veux définir des variables d'environnement à un niveau plus global, tu peux modifier le fichier /etc/environment.
Pour voir tes variables d'environnement dans Eclipse, clique sur l'icône 'play' avec une icône de coffre d'outils et choisis 'Open External Tools Dialog...'. Crée une nouvelle entrée pour la commande '/usr/bin/env' et exécute celle-ci. La fenêtre output te donnera la liste des variables d'environnement.
Pour changer les variables d'environnement d'Eclipse depuis le menu K, édite le menu et change la commande de lancement, par exemple, moi, j'emploie la commande suivante pour lancer Eclipse:
PATH=/opt/Java/javahome/bin:"${PATH}"; '/opt/eclipse/eclipse3.3/eclipse' -vmargs -Xms128M -Xmx512M -XX:PermSize=64M -XX:MaxPermSize=128M
Comme tu le vois, on peut avoir plusieurs commandes sur la même ligne en les séparant par un point-virgule.
A+
Dernière modification par Pierre Thibault (Le 27/05/2008, à 12:58)
Hors ligne
#9 Le 27/05/2008, à 09:09
- www.rzr.online.fr
Re : [Résolu] Erreur démarrage Eclipse
Existe t'ils des packages pres pour eclipse-3.3 ?
--
http://rzr.online.fr/q/eclipse
# http://identi.ca/rzr # tel mobiles sous linux ca rulez ! (maemo, openmoko, android etc)
# http://rzr.online.fr/q/apt # svp testez mes .deb's
# http://rzr.online.fr/q/unicorn.fr # BeWan USB gris : (marche sur dapper)
# http://go.cur.lv/files# files to be shared or email me
Hors ligne
#10 Le 27/05/2008, à 13:03
- Pierre Thibault
Re : [Résolu] Erreur démarrage Eclipse
Existe t'ils des packages pres pour eclipse-3.3 ?
--
http://rzr.online.fr/q/eclipse
Tu veux dire «Existe-t-il des paquetages prêts...»?
Non, je ne crois pas qu'il y en a. Par contre, la version 3.3 que j'ai d'eclipse.org fonctionne très bien. Je l'ai mise dans mon répertoire /opt.
A+
Hors ligne
#11 Le 19/09/2008, à 01:53
Re : [Résolu] Erreur démarrage Eclipse
ͨ